What type of living environment is this breed usually best suited for?
Domestic short hair cats are highly adaptable and do well in a variety of living environments, including apartments and houses. They appreciate environments where they have room to explore and interactive opportunities.
How much outdoor space does this breed typically need?
Domestic short hair cats do not require outdoor space, as they thrive indoors with enriching activities and places to climb or perch. Providing toys and scratching posts will help satisfy their curiosity.
Is this breed typically suitable for homes with children?
Domestic short hair cats are often suitable for homes with children, especially when socialized from an early age. They generally enjoy interactive play and companionship.
